Looking at the master file I noticed a setting that *might* be causing issues... I've uploaded an updated version of the Female04 pose (https://www.katsbits.com/files/imvu/katsbits_female04-poses.zip) file but just in case that isn't the issue download the zip below that contains a *.blend file and two fbx pose tests (exported as outlined below). Cross reference them with your project to see if there's any noticeable differences.

- Female04 (poses) test.blend (https://www.katsbits.com/files/imvu/katsbits_female-pose-test.zip): includes a simple similar pose.

Try the following exports;
- Armature selected in 3D View / "Selected Objects" set during export (fbx reference ["Female04 (poses) test_1.fbx" - this displays *no* skeleton on import to IMVU so DEselect "Hide skeletons that contain no meshes" in the "Select Skeleton Root" window so *all* skeletons are shown]).

- Nothing selected in 3D View / "Selected Objects" disabled during export (fbx reference ["Female04 (poses) test_2.fbx" - this may display two Female03 skeleton selections on import, try both 86 and 88 if they appear to see if/or/both work]).

Hmm that is odd, using the *.blend file provided above as-is you should get a functional (but simple) pose - the FBX versions represent what you should have been able to export doing just this without change.

So.. yes, before going further make sure to be using the latest version of the client (534.6 at time of writing), download here (http://www.imvu.com/download.php) - the auto-updated version isn't always exactly the same as the manual download. Use the test *.blend file again and export without changing it. Import into IMVU using the normal settings. If errors still occur import the test FBX files into separate products and compare, if these break then something very odd is going on.

I have good news. I opened my client for IMVU and it was currently version 534.0. I updated to client version number 534.6 and everything turned out to work just fine.
